A silicone composition is provided comprising (A) an organopolysiloxane of resin structure consisting of R<SUP>1</SUP>SiO<SUB>1.5</SUB>, R<SUP>2</SUP><SUB>2</SUB>SiO, and R<SUP>3</SUP><SUB>a</SUB>R<SUP>4</SUP><SUB>b</SUB>SiO<SUB>(4-a-b)/2 </SUB>units, wherein R<SUP>1</SUP>, R<SUP>2</SUP>, and R<SUP>3 </SUP>are methyl, ethyl, propyl, cyclohexyl or phenyl, R<SUP>4 </SUP>is vinyl or allyl, a is 0, 1 or 2, b is 1 or 2, a+b is 2 or 3, the number of recurring R<SUP>2</SUP><SUB>2</SUB>SiO units being 10 to 300, (B) an organohydrogenpolysiloxane of resin structure consisting of R<SUP>1</SUP>SiO<SUB>1.5</SUB>, R<SUP>2</SUP><SUB>2</SUB>SiO, and R<SUP>3</SUP><SUB>c</SUB>H<SUB>d</SUB>SiO<SUB>(</SUB><SUB>4-c-d)/2 </SUB>units, wherein R<SUP>1</SUP>, R<SUP>2</SUP>, and R<SUP>3 </SUP>are as defined above, c is 0, 1 or 2, d is 1 or 2, c+d is 2 or 3, the number of recurring R<SUP>2</SUP><SUB>2</SUB>SiO units being 10 to 300, and (C) a platinum catalyst. The silicone composition cures into a product exhibiting flexibility and minimized surface tack, and can be effectively molded on the existing molding machines.
